911 FOIA: Response from OIG |
Full Response from DHS Office of Inspector General
Cover letter dated August 16, 2012 from Katherine Gallo, Assistant Counsel to the Inspector General, to Melissa Crow, American Immigration Council, indicating that 2 pages of records were partially releasable under 5 U.S.C. § 552(b)(6), (b)(7)(A), and (b)(7)(C). An attachment to the letter indicates that the record withheld is a complaint intake document on an open law enforcement investigation.
Pages 1-2: Partially redacted spreadsheet that appears to list civil rights/civil liberties complaints filed in 2009 and 2010. Allegations include use of unnecessary force and firearms discharge.
